Their Love nearly destroyed both of them. Can they find their way back to each other?
Beth:
Can you love and hate the same person? I fell in love too fast, too young. I made decisions I thought would protect the ones I love. Now I’m hated for them. Skull is the love of my life. But our life was wrapped up in lies. We were captured by them, and left with nothing when they exploded. How much can a heart take before it breaks, and just doesn’t care anymore?
Skull:
Everything Beth and I had was a lie. I claimed her, but she left me broken. Letting her back in would be a mistake. Fool me once… but never again. Never. I won’t allow myself to be weak again. A man can only take so much. I’m done...or maybe not...
Conclusion of Devil's Blaze Trilogy. (Previously and tentatively titled Conquered) Breathe easy there's a HEA in there for Skull and Beth and you even catch up with Torch and Katie

Skull and Beth's story comes full circle with more intensity than ever. and when he takes Beth and Gabby to the Devil's Blaze MC's clubhouse things will most definitely come to a head.
3 years ago Beth thought she was doing the right thing. She believed what her father had told her on that boat and the video he played for her, little did she know it was all a lie to get her to come back. She ended up being tortured both mentally and physically along with her sister Katie and fled when their chance came to escape. On the run and pregnant she never believed she would see Skull again or feel the love they had, but he does find her and that is where this story really begins.
Skull has turned bitter and angry over Beth's supposedly death he believes he caused and now that he's found out it was all an elaborate hoax by her father, he is furious. Not only is Beth alive but has had a child, a girl, Gabby, He has missed out on the first 2 years of her life.and is now keeping Beth under lock and key. Can his anger towards Beth be tamed or will his hate towards her be his downfall? And what happens when Beth tries to tell him her suspicions about the good doctor Tenna he won't listen. Will that one mistake cost him everything? Squeal..
Fast paced, tension filled and gripping tale about how things are not always what they seem to be. Loyalty and Trust will be tested but Love has a way of working things out, or does it? hmmm
